Siddiqullah assures cooperation with TMC

President of state Jamiat Ulama-E-Hind Siddiqullah Chowdhury has assured cooperation with the Trinamool Congress government to ensure development of the state.

He was addressing a rally in Purulia. Chowdhury met Chief Minister Mamata Banerjee and state Urban Development Minister Firhad Hakim at Nabanna on Wednesday. Speaking about the meeting, he said he had assured Banerjee that he would cooperate to ensure development of the state.

It may recalled that the Chief Minister had addressed a rally organised by Chowdhury in November 2015 in Kolkata.  Banerjee had been to Fur Fura Shariff and the Piryada had assured to cooperate with her. Thus Banerjee has managed to get support of the Bengali speaking minority community.

Party insiders said Chowdhury had requested five seats in the forthcoming Assembly polls. It was learnt that one seat will be given most likely in North 24-Parganas. 

Chowdhury said various steps have been taken by the Chief Minister to develop the minority community. “We must ensure all round development and we should not do anything that will lower the prestige of our Chief Minister,” he maintained.
